To clean a copper sink effectively, mix equal parts of vinegar and salt to create a paste. Apply the paste to the sink, scrub gently with a soft cloth or sponge, then rinse thoroughly with water. Dry the sink with a clean towel to prevent water spots. Repeat as needed for stubborn stains.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ners that can damage the copper finish.
